html+asp.net上传文件

  type="file" 的name以及id一定要写,并且名字相同

 

http://niunan.iteye.com/blog/479605

 

     <form id="form1" action="ImportIPOHub.aspx"  method="post"  enctype="multipart/form-data">
        <input type="file" id="fileBrowe" name="fileBrowe"   style="display:none;" />        
    </form

submit方式上传文件

$("#btnUpload").bind("click", function () { document.getElementById('form1').submit(); });

 

xmlhttp上传文件

http://www.cnblogs.com/gxwang/p/4883902.html

 

$("#btnUpload").bind("click", function () {

var fileupload = document.getElementById('fileBrowe').files; var formdata = new FormData(); formdata.append('fileBrowe', fileupload[0]); var xmlHttp = new XMLHttpRequest(); xmlHttp.open("post", 'ImportIPOHub.aspx'); xmlHttp.onreadystatechange = function () { if (xmlHttp.readyState == 4 && xmlHttp.status == 200) { alert('上传成功'); } } xmlHttp.send(formdata);

  });
 

 

c#后台代码

            string tempFile = Request.PhysicalApplicationPath;

            HttpPostedFile uploadFile = HttpContext.Current.Request.Files["fileBrowe"];
            if (uploadFile != null)
            {
                string foldpath = string.Format("{0}{1}", tempFile, "Upload\\");
                string path = foldpath + Guid.NewGuid().ToString() + uploadFile.FileName;

                if (uploadFile.ContentLength > 0)
                {
                    if (!System.IO.Directory.Exists(foldpath))
                        System.IO.Directory.CreateDirectory(foldpath);

                    uploadFile.SaveAs(path);
                }
            }

 

 

 

html5断点续传上传文件库 

https://github.com/23/resumable.js

http://www.cnblogs.com/zhwl/p/3580776.html

 

转载于:https://www.cnblogs.com/coolyylu/p/5301725.html

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值